JQuery нагрузки или JSON с HTML-структурой в JS - PullRequest
0 голосов
/ 07 февраля 2011

Я пытаюсь создать такую ​​функциональность, как Facebook, где все запускается из ajax, нет необходимости перезагружать сайт снова. во всяком случае, я хочу знать, как это делает Facebook, поэтому я могу делать это, как они, они очень быстро это делают.

они используют jQuery('#phto_area').load('#photo_with_comment); или

они сначала получают данные в формате json, а затем внедряют в него HTML-код, который, как я думал, они делают таким образом.

1 Ответ

1 голос
/ 07 февраля 2011

Facebook имеет довольно сложную архитектуру, основанную на стеке с открытым исходным кодом.Они выпустили весь код модификации для программы с открытым исходным кодом, которую они исправили, и новые серверы, которые они изменили.

Чтобы ответить на ваш вопрос, передайте вам эту страницу и в большой степени полагайтесь на ajaxвызов.Лучшая ссылка, которая дает вам понимание: http://www.facebook.com/notes/facebook-engineering/bigpipe-pipelining-web-pages-for-high-performance/389414033919

Я предлагаю вам подписаться на его страницу Facebook Facebook , которая дает вам представление о внутренностях FB.

Проверьте здесь на наличие модификаций и программ с открытым исходным кодом, которые они выпустили: http://developers.facebook.com/opensource/

...